Make your projects a separate document and host somewhere and just include it as a link in your resume - better yet your skills seem to indicate you can make your own personal site and create it to demonstrate some of your code so if they click on your project they can see it or a more detailed description of what you did.

Key Results are the most important elements when you list projects or roles on resume - after describing the role or project, have a few bullets that are the "so what". Did you save money, time resources? Did you increase revenue? Did your code run X% quicker? Did user experience improve, etc.
